Thanksgiving Pie Survey Breaks Down America's Favorites


OAK BROOK, Ill., Nov. 20, 2017 /PRNewswire/ -- When it comes to their Thanksgiving pies, Americans are staunch traditionalists, according to the annual Delta Dental Thanksgiving pie survey out today. The survey has been tracking this key facet of America's sweet tooth for the last three years.  

America's favorite Thanksgiving pies, by-the-numbers

The number one spot should be no surprise. Pumpkin pie reigns supreme once again, with 36 percent of American adults saying it's their favorite (beating out the next pie in line by more than double). The Delta Dental survey takes a closer look at the top spot. The Thanksgiving go-to pie finds heaviest favoritism among Baby Boomers (41 percent) and, while it's still tops with the group, finds the lowest support among Gen-Xers (28 percent). 

Regionally, pumpkin pie sees the most popularity in the West (44 percent) and the least in the South (31 percent). Its preference percentage rating has varied only slightly since Delta Dental began tracking Thanksgiving pie favorability (2016: 36 percent and 2015: 37 percent).  Nonparents (37 percent) report liking the pie a full five percentage points higher than parents (32 percent).

About Delta Dental Plans Association
Delta Dental Plans Association, based in Oak Brook, Ill., is the not-for-profit national association of the 39 independent Delta Dental companies.  Through its companies, Delta Dental is the nation's leading dental benefits provider, covering more than 75 million Americans, and offering the country's largest dental network with roughly 152,000 participating dentists. Delta Dental companies invested more than 69 million dollars in 2016 to help improve oral healthcare in local communities across the country.
